Brad Stewart with Robert Half Finance & Accounting is recruiting for a Plant Controller to provide financial leadership for our manufacturing operation in Fernley, Nevada. This role partners closely with plant leadership to strengthen financial performance through reliable reporting, thoughtful analysis, and practical business guidance. The ideal candidate will oversee core accounting activities, support planning and forecasting, and help maintain strong controls and regulatory compliance across the facility.

Responsibilities:

• Direct plant finance activities, including budgeting, forecasting, reporting, and analysis, to support informed operational and strategic decisions.

• Prepare and review monthly, quarterly, and annual financial results, then present clear insights and performance trends to plant and corporate leadership.

• Evaluate operating results against budget and forecast, identify key drivers of variances, and recommend actions to improve cost performance and efficiency.

• Manage manufacturing cost accounting processes by assessing product costs, labor usage, overhead, raw materials, maintenance spending, and inventory performance.

• Oversee the general ledger, journal entry review, account reconciliations, and month-end close to ensure accurate and timely financial records.

• Administer fixed asset and capital expenditure accounting, including depreciation, asset tracking, and related financial reporting requirements.

• Supervise payroll review, accounts payable, accounts receivable, bank reconciliations, and cash control practices to protect company assets.

• Lead and develop the accounting team by setting goals, coaching performance, promoting cross-training, and building succession readiness.

• Maintain effective internal controls and coordinate audit activity while ensuring adherence to GAAP, Sarbanes-Oxley requirements, company policies, and applicable regulations.

• Prepare required governmental and industry-related financial reports, including tax and compliance filings relevant to the facility.

• Bachelor’s degree in Accounting, Finance, Business Administration, or a related discipline.

• At least 5 years of accounting/finance experience in a manufacturing environment.

• Minimum of 2 years of experience leading or supervising staff in an accounting or finance environment.

• Background in manufacturing cost accounting, including standard costing and analysis of production variances.

• Experience managing month-end close and financial reporting processes in a plant or manufacturing setting.

• Proficiency with Microsoft Excel, Word, Access, Dynamics, and other business or accounting software.

• Strong understanding of internal controls, compliance requirements, and generally accepted accounting principles.

• Ability to interpret financial data, communicate findings clearly, and support operational decision-making.
